Imbibe the Vibe
by Alex Vans, Ian Burke, Skye Frontier, Crist Vans
The same way you'd pair wine with a meal, we pair cocktails with music. We take a spirit, match it with a genre of music, and make a playlist to go with various cocktail selections. Enjoy the spirits and the sounds, and remember to imbibe responsibly.

The Record Club Pilot Episode - Abbey Road & Gin
1h 22m · PublishedAfter a long hiatus, we're relaunching with a brand new "Record Club" concept. Instead of a genre playlist and a base-spirit, we're doing a classic album from front-to-back, without stops or repeats, and pairing the experience with a set of spirits and flavors to match.
We're launching the concept with one of the most immersive vinyl experiences of all-time, The Beatles' Abbey Road.
After re-locating the studio from New York to Washington, DC, Alex is joined by cocktail aficionado Skye Frontier, and former guest-of -the-pod turned co-host Ian Burke.
